The orcs are a prolific and physically powerful race hailing from the once-lush world of Draenor, now known as the shattered realm of Outland. Originally a shamanistic people cultivating a primitive clan-based society, the orcs were corrupted by Kil'jaeden—a demon lord of the Burning Legion—and manipulated into forming a bloodthirsty Horde that waged war on the peaceful draenei race. Rampant demonic corruption caused the orcs to be filled with bloodlust and turned their normally brown skin into shades of green, culminating with Kil'jaeden's servant Gul'dan convincing the orc chieftains to drink the blood of the demon Mannoroth and thereby enslaving them to the Burning Legion's will. The few orcs who escaped the corruption became known as mag'har ("uncorrupted").
Starting Zone Valley of Trials
The Valley of Trials in southern Durotar is where all young orcish adventurers begin their journey. Within the valley, they take on challenges that enable them to get used to their new status as recruits of the Horde. By the time they leave the valley, they are more than ready to face the trials that await beyond the tall walls.
What was once a small network of natural caves in the cliffs to the north has recently been inhabited by foul demons of the Burning Blade. Even though the demons there are relatively weak and harmless, they have begun to spill out into the valley proper. Furthermore, the presence of the demons suggests that rumors about the Shadow Council getting a foothold in the region may have some truth.
